A brand-new Gershman Y program that brings Jewish music and artists into Philadelphia homes for intimate salon performances.  Join us and enjoy local brews while listening to some great music.

Local singer/songwriter Todd Henkin offers up a set of intimate storytelling songs from his newly completed album served with an acoustic guitar and a harmonica in the old tradition.  Suzie Brown, a practicing cardiologist by day, has been described by Philadelphia Magazine as “part Emmylou Harris, part Allison Krauss, and totally worth seeing."  Bluesy, folky, achy, and sweet-voiced, Brown will perform some of her original music.
